前天把我的工作机的debian干掉了,决定重装gentoo。原因是debian上我自定义的kernel和系统带的kernel老是说我的cpu过热。影响工作了。
结果在从stage1开始安装gentoo 2006.1的时候开始还很顺利,结果到bootstrap时出错。错误如下:
!!! ERROR: dev-perl/Locale-gettext-1.05 failed.
Call stack:
ebuild.sh, line 1539: Called dyn_compile
ebuild.sh, line 939: Called src_compile
ebuild.sh, line 1248: Called perl-module_src_compile
perl-module.eclass, line 128: Called perl-module_src_prep
perl-module.eclass, line 117: Called die
看样子是由于系统缺少必要的perl库原因造成的。直接emerege perl也不行,后来又到网上翻了一遍,看来也有人碰到这个问题了,需要把几个必要的库都装上。代码如下。
emerge --nodeps gdbm libperl perl
一切OK。
阅读(1701) | 评论(0) | 转发(0) |